A friend and I attended the annual MSTA (Motorcycle Sport Touring Assoc) rally in Marietta, OH. Despite predictions of sunny days, there was threatening, overcast weather. We got rained on for a few hours on Friday. But, despite the rain… we had a good time riding great routes in Ohio, and W Va. The loops (out of Marietta) ranged from 60 to about 300 miles. We chose ones that were around 200, plus or minus ~30. We did 850 miles total.
Spent yesterday cleaning up a filthy bike… but, it performed well in the rain - as long I kept moving, the rain wasn’t too bad - my phone (nav) even stayed pretty dry. Note - this was a situation where I felt a difference using the wings. Kept the waist area a bit drier. The bike handled well in the wet, so that was a good finding.
I typically use REVER for nav, but the provided gpx maps wouldn’t load (I ”think” they were created in Basecamp, and had too many waypoints). So, I tried a new (to me) app called OsmAnd. A bit of a learning curve, but worked well (locked up twice tho) - Maybe I’ll tinker with it some more.

The V100 is getting close to 3500 miles, and has smoothed out nicely. I feel like “we have adjusted to each other.” One of the better comfort (for long days) additions has been the Rox risers and grip puppies combo. I didn’t get any complete hand numbness, and the 4100 rpm vibration wasn’t as pronounced at the handlebar. Awesome trip for a couple of geezers!!
